Bihar boy's jaw broken for plucking plums
Patna, Jan 18: A seven-year-old boy was beaten, his jaw was broken and six of his teeth were knocked out as punishment for plucking some plums from a tree in Bihar's Muzaffarpur district, police said on Friday.
An FIR has been lodged on the basis of the complaint filed by the boy's mother, police officer Mohammad Sujauddin said.
Mohammad Sohail was attacked by Faizan Warsi alias Jonny, who beat the boy black and blue for plucking fruits from the tree near his house. The child has been admitted to a hospital in critical condition.
Sohail's mother also claimed that Warsi's parents had asked her to keep mum on the matter and not involve the police.
The police were yet to nab the culprit.
